What awaits you
You coach and support our line managers, employees and project managers in the Central Switzerland and Northeast Switzerland regions with all technical H&S questions and the implementation of measures
You are regularly on site, exchange views with the plant managers and have an open ear for our employees "in the field"
Together with the persons responsible at the locations, you carry out hazard assessments and thus ensure a safe working environment
You develop, plan and coordinate actions as well as training to sustainably strengthen and further develop our safety culture
You check whether our group specifications, processes and the national requirements (e.g. of SUVA) for occupational safety and health protection are up to date and consistently implemented
In the event of incidents or accidents, you get to the bottom of things, identify the causes and develop corrective measures in a team. You subsequently report the results in our group tool
You actively work on the management and further development of our management systems (ISO 9001, 14001, 45001) in the area of gravel and concrete
You contribute your specialist knowledge to working groups at CEW level and maintain contact with industry associations and authorities
What you bring
You have a technical education (HF, FH, ETH) and experience in heavy industry
You are an EKAS safety specialist, safety engineer or similar including mandatory further training
You have already gained experience in a leadership function and know how to motivate teams and take responsibility
You are very familiar with the building materials industry or a comparable industrial production environment and feel comfortable between gravel plants and concrete mixing plants
You possess a deep understanding of specific operational risks and instinctively recognize where we must start to increase safety
Legal regulations and standards (occupational safety, health protection, environmental requirements) are your daily tools. You are well acquainted with the common ISO standards (9001, 14001, 45001/OHSAS 18001)
You bring practical experience in the implementation of projects – you not only like to design, but also accompany measures until successful completion

About Holcim
Holcim (Schweiz) AG is one of Switzerland's leading providers of innovative and sustainable construction solutions in the areas of structural engineering, civil engineering and infrastructure. At 55 locations throughout Switzerland, the company produces concrete, gravel and cement and recycles demolition materials into resource-efficient products.
Sustainability is at the center of business activities: As a pioneer in the development of sustainable solutions, Holcim Switzerland has set itself the goal of producing climate-neutral and fully recyclable building materials by 2050.
To achieve this vision, Holcim relies on the circular economy and reduces CO2 along the entire value chain.
